53 minutes of continuous biking.
Three dice were inside a small pickle jar in the pouch of my overalls. Once shaking and reading out loud their answers, l added paint and water to the front bucket and stirred. This bucket had a hole in the bottom that dripped onto the front wheel. The contraption fit over the handle bars of the bike and allowed for me to carry 6 tubes and 6L of water without needing to pause.
Dice to determine colour:
2x 6-sided die selected from the various tubes; violet, white, red, magenta, orange, blue.
The ratio between these tubes was decided by the 12-sided die.
The name is from train stations in Berlin along the S41 line, which runs clockwise, the same rotation direction that I bike.
